Objectives To enrich the knowledge of students in smart cities, Internet of Things (IoT) and efficient use of energy through authentic research of domestic electric energy consumption;
To enhance the skills of students in coding through developing a mobile application to monitor household electric energy consumption and other environmental data such as the temperature;
To equip students with first-hand experiences in big energy data retrieval, analysis and interpretation with a view to strengthening their problem-solving capability; and
To nurture positive values and attitudes among the students
Programme Outline* This programme aims to enhance gifted students’ knowledge, skills, and values and attitudes through engaging them in authentic big energy data research studies. The programme consists of four phases.
Phase I
• 2 lectures (3 hours each) on theories and demonstrations related to:
the key components of smart cities;
sensor operation principles and applications for smart cities;
and
innovation technologies for development of green and smart cities
Phase II
• Installation of a smart energy meter by qualified electricians at each student’s household and trial use of a mobile application by students to monitor the electric energy consumption at home.
Phase III
• 5 laboratory sessions (3 hours each; two classes with 10 students each) on the development of a mobile application by each student for the acquisition of meteorological/ weather information from the Internet as well as measurement and collection of data related to the students’ own household consumption of electric energy.
Phase IV
• 6 laboratory sessions (3 hours each; two classes with 10 students each) on big energy data retrieval, analysis and integration by using appropriate mathematical tools;
• Students will investigate and suggest energy saving strategies based on the results of data analysis.
